Five Mugs will be gone
Hello,
There is a concern in town that said they need cups. We translated that to mean mugs. We have five mugs that can go live in another home. We tried to get rid of more plates, but have trouble finding a place that might sell them. I think they are worth something, but we do not want to bother packing them up to ship to a different location. Leroy did give away the last of his phonograph records. That is nice since we have not listened to them in years with nothing to play them on. One place would have given us $5 for all of them. Leroy was just happy to have them out of the house. This person did not really think there was a market for them around here.
I feel so much lighter when we can eliminate some items. This is especially true of things we do not use any longer. They seemed important at some time in the past.
It would be good to go through my clothes. Surely, there are some items that I no longer wear, but just have not decided it is too much to have around.
Photos are something that I do not really how to handle. Many I know have them digitally, but I seldom look at anything. Either on a device or in print. When I happen to stumble on them accidently, it is a pleasure to look at them and remember.
Who knew there would be so many choices and new learning at this stage of life. As a thirty something it appeared nothing much was happening to those old people.
